US-Chinese relations are in jeopardy because Beijing is slowing the pace of reform and putting the global economy at risk, Washington’s chief trade negotiator said on the eve of a high-level delegation to China.

The Bush administration has identified “troubling indications that China’s momentum towards reform has begun to slow” in the last year, according to Susan Schwab, the US trade representative.

The negotiator said the US was ready to initiate new trade disputes and retaliate against China if reforms were not stepped up following this week’s strategic economic dialogue led by Hank Paulson, Treasury secretary.[Full Text]
